Sayonara Adam! Now Adam's the one on tour, so it's Peter's turn for the solo episodes. Today, he brings you 7 ways you can speed up improving your jazz skills.7 Ways to Learn Jazz FasterListenPracticeBe smart about your practiceStay inspiredGet a teacherOpen Studio coursesCheck out things (outside of jazz) that spur your creativityComing soon to Open Studio: Black Friday specials!
